Pakala Village is a locality in Kauai County, Hawaii, United States. It is a small community with a population of 292. The population density is 47.5 people per km². Pakala Village is located at 21.9331°N, 159.6481°W. It observes the Hawaii Standard Time — no DST (Pacific/Honolulu) timezone. ZIP code: 96769.

For generations, Pakala Village has drawn its sustenance from the land and the sea, its economy historically tied to the sugarcane plantations that once dominated the landscape. Though the fields have changed, a spirit of agricultural endeavor persists, with smaller farms now cultivating a variety of tropical fruits and vegetables. The presence of the old plantation infrastructure, remnants of a bygone era, hints at the village's past, while the clear, rushing waters of nearby streams offer a constant, soothing murmur.
